In inhibitory transmission at the synapse,the neurotransmitter hyperpolarizes the postsynaptic membrane and makes it more difficult to initiate an impulse.

Erikson's Psychosocial Theory

outlines a series of eight stages individuals pass through from infancy to adulthood, each characterized by a different psychological crisis that contributes to personality development.

Freudian Stage

Refers to any of the phases in Sigmund Freud's theory of psychosexual development, where each stage is associated with a specific conflict that must be resolved for healthy psychological development.
